LED disk lights consume up to 85% less energy than traditional incandescent fixtures, translating to significant cost savings for homeowners and apartment residents. With typical power consumption ranging from 9W to 18W, these fixtures deliver 800-1500 lumens of bright, consistent illumination while maintaining minimal heat output, making them ideal for enclosed spaces and temperature-sensitive environments.
Modern LED disk lights offer multiple mounting configurations suitable for various residential scenarios. Surface-mount options work perfectly in apartments where ceiling modification is restricted, while recessed installations provide seamless integration in new construction. The ultra-slim profile, typically less than 1 inch thick, allows installation in spaces where traditional fixtures cannot fit, including closets, pantries, and under-cabinet applications.
Advanced LED disk lights feature selectable color temperature technology, allowing residents to choose between warm white (2700K-3000K), neutral white (3500K-4000K), and cool white (5000K-6500K) settings. This flexibility enables users to create the perfect ambiance for different rooms and activities, from cozy bedroom lighting to bright, focused task lighting in home offices and kitchens.
Unlike complex traditional lighting systems, LED disk lights feature plug-and-play installation with standard J-box compatibility. Most models include integrated drivers and require no additional transformers or ballasts. The long operational lifespan of 50,000+ hours means minimal maintenance, with many fixtures outlasting the typical residential occupancy period, making them particularly attractive for rental properties and apartment complexes.
LED disk lights excel in living room applications where they provide general ambient lighting without the visual clutter of traditional fixtures. Strategic placement of multiple units creates layered lighting schemes that can be controlled independently, allowing residents to adjust illumination based on time of day and activity. In open-concept apartments, disk lights help define spaces without physical barriers, using light to create visual zones for dining, relaxation, and entertainment.
The kitchen environment demands bright, color-accurate lighting for food preparation and safety. LED disk lights with high Color Rendering Index (CRI) ratings above 90 ensure that colors appear natural and vibrant, essential for cooking tasks. Surface-mounted disk lights work exceptionally well above kitchen islands and peninsulas, providing focused illumination without the need for extensive ceiling work. Under-cabinet installations using slim disk lights eliminate shadows on countertops, enhancing both functionality and safety.
Bedroom applications benefit from the dimming capabilities available in premium LED disk lights. Residents can create relaxing environments with warm color temperatures in the evening while maintaining bright, energizing light for morning routines. The silent operation of LED disk lights—unlike some fluorescent alternatives—ensures undisturbed sleep environments. In master bedrooms, multiple disk lights with independent controls allow couples to customize lighting on each side of the room.
Moisture-resistant LED disk lights rated for damp or wet locations provide safe, reliable illumination in bathrooms and laundry areas. The instant-on capability of LED technology eliminates the warm-up period associated with older lighting technologies, providing immediate full brightness—a significant safety advantage in bathrooms. High-CRI models ensure accurate color representation for grooming tasks and cosmetic application.
In apartment buildings and multi-level homes, LED disk lights provide essential safety lighting in circulation areas. Their low profile prevents head clearance issues in areas with dropped ceilings or ductwork. Motion sensor-compatible models offer energy savings in these transitional spaces, illuminating only when occupancy is detected. The long lifespan of LED technology reduces maintenance burden in hard-to-reach locations like stairwell ceilings.
Small enclosed spaces benefit tremendously from LED disk lights' minimal heat output and compact size. Traditional incandescent fixtures pose fire risks in closets with combustible materials, while LED alternatives remain cool to the touch. Battery-powered LED disk lights offer solutions for closets without electrical access, while hardwired options with pull-chain or motion activation provide convenient illumination in walk-in closets and pantries.

Emerging research on circadian rhythm and light exposure has spawned a new category of LED disk lights designed to support human health and well-being. These fixtures automatically adjust color temperature throughout the day, mimicking natural sunlight patterns: cooler, energizing light in morning hours transitioning to warmer, relaxing tones in evening. This circadian lighting approach shows promise in improving sleep quality, mood, and productivity—particularly valuable in apartments with limited natural light exposure.
Continued advances in LED chip technology and driver efficiency are pushing the efficacy of disk lights beyond 140 lumens per watt, with some laboratory prototypes exceeding 200 lm/W. This ongoing improvement means future generations of LED disk lights will deliver the same illumination with even lower power consumption, further reducing residential energy costs and environmental impact.
